Here are my goals for the new 2020 year:

Be consistent with everything I do.

My main focus this year is to be consistent with everything I do. I am not only speaking about my work and the content that I produce, but I am also speaking about being a more consistent person in general. The person who follows through with work goals and projects. The one who checks in with friends, because I don't know about you, but I am tired of using the excuse "well they don't reach out to me" because, in the end, it takes two. If I can work on my end of the relationship, then at least I can say I worked my ass off to make it happen regardless of the end results. 

Logging off. 

With some practice, of course, I want to get more strict with myself about working during the hours I set aside for work and logging off when it's time to give my family and friends the time they truly deserve. When it comes down to it, to completely switch out of work mode is extremely difficult for some of us. When you work from home, the work doesn't really stop. There is always something that could be getting done, but at the end of the day, you cannot get moments back. After losing my brother at the end of 2018, this is something I am enforcing in my life with full force.
